USTelecom and Connected Planet Announce June 22 Symposium: Building a Better Internet
To be held in Washington, D.C., the event will explore consumer expectations for the Internet, domestic and International efforts to expand broadband, and ways of creating a more efficient Internet for delivering a broad range of current and new services to consumers and businesses.
APRIL 26, 2010 (Washington, D.C. and Chicago, Ill.) – USTelecom and Connected Planet will hold an interactive symposium on June 22 in Washington, D.C. to explore the changing Internet from a business and consumer perspective. Building a Better Internet will take place at the Mandarin Oriental Hotel in Washington, D.C. The symposium will provide in-depth looks at consumer expectations for the Internet, domestic and International efforts to expand broadband, and ways of creating a more efficient Internet for delivering a broad range of current and new services to consumers and businesses. Experts and audience members will have the opportunity to probe these topics with the presenters in interactive discussions during this day-long event.

About USTelecom
The United States Telecom Association, USTelecom, is the premier broadband trade association representing service providers and suppliers for the telecom industry. USTelecom represents companies offering a wide range of services across the communications platforms, including voice, video and data over local exchange, long distance, wireless, Internet and cable services.
Connected Planet, a Penton Media publication, examines the ways in which communications is transforming the way the world collaborates, conducts business and is entertained and informed. At connectedplanetonline.com, we chronicle communications service providers’ efforts to build tomorrow’s innovative networks and how yesterday’s networks are becoming the “smart pipes” of tomorrow, capable of carrying new network-driven solutions—such as telemedicine, smart energy delivery, digital home services and more–that are helping to reinvent the way the world works.
